This Dog Can Be Adopted For Free At IndyHumane

Gibson and Peanut are looking for their forever homes as IndyHumane features them as 'Pets of the Week.'

INDIANAPOLIS, IN — Nice, warm weather has finally hit the Indianapolis-area, so why not have a friend to enjoy it with? There are two furry friends featured this week at the Humane Society of Indianapolis, as the shelter "Pets of the Week" and one of them can be adopted free. IndyHumane's Pets of the Week are a dog named Gibson and a cat named Peanut.

IndyHumane describes both adoptable pets below:

Gibson (pictured above) is a male shelter dog who is almost two years old and guess what? He can be adopted for free. He's a fun-loving pup with a goofy personality that's high-energy and full of spunk, so get ready for lots of playtime, walks, or hikes. Gibson is also smart as he already has a few tricks up his sleeve and is anxious to learn more. Learn more about Gibson!

Peanut (below) is a male shelter cat who is 11 years old and can be adopted for a $40 fee. This handsome kitty is very loving, but very shy at first. Once he comes out of his shell, he loves to be petted and share his affection, but just needs some time to warm up. Learn more about Peanut!
